Job Description

The University of Nevada, Reno (UNR), School of Public Health is inviting applications from well-established and dynamic faculty with expertise in aging for the newly endowed Judith A. Sugar Endowed Professorship in Gerontology. This is a state-funded, nine-month, tenure-track position at the Associate or Full Professor rank.

The successful applicant is expected to have a recognized track record of scholarship in aging including publications and funding, and maintain an independent program of research; contribute to the school's teaching and service mission; and engage in university, community, and professional service.

Required Qualifications
  • Earned doctorate (PhD, DrPH etc) in social/behavioral science, public health, gerontology, or a closely related field, preferably from an accredited School of Public Health
  • Demonstrated contributions to the field of aging and ability to maintain an independent program of research, including ability to secure external research support
  • Demonstrated ability to teach and mentor graduate and undergraduate students
  • Demonstrated ability to interact effectively with individuals from diverse communities and cultures, as well as in a multidisciplinary environment

School Information

The CEPH Accredited School of Public Health offers undergraduate and graduate degree programs, as well as several certificate programs ). The school offers PhD degrees in Epidemiology and Social Behavioral Health, MS degrees in Biostatistics and Kinesiology, MPH degrees in Epidemiology, Social-Behavioral Health, Health Administration, and Public Health Practice, and BS degrees in Public Health and Kinesiology. The faculty and their students conduct state-of-the-art research and are funded by federal, state, local, and private sources. UNR is a Carnegie R1 Research University, established as Nevada's land-grant institution in 1874. UNR's 20,000 students enjoy its beautiful campus, 12 museums and galleries, and advanced labs, residence halls, and facilities.

UNR has a wealth of gerontology-related programs including the multi-million dollar endowed Sanford Center for Aging, the Nevada Geriatric Education Center, an Osher Lifelong Learning Institute, Dementia Engagement, Education and Research (DEER) Program and minor and certificate programs in gerontology, a Geriatrics Specialty Care Clinic, and a gerontology nursing program. About Us

The University of Nevada, Reno is a leading American public research university committed to the promise of a future powered by knowledge. Founded in 1874 as Nevada's original land-grant university, the University serves 21,000 undergraduate and graduate students from all 50 states and 63 countries.

Classified by the Carnegie Classification of Institutions of Higher Education as an R1 ("Very High Research") university, it is also recognized in the Carnegie Community Engagement classification. The University is also ranked by U.S. News & World Report among the "Best National Universities" and "Best National Public Universities." It also ranks in the top tier of the WSJ/Times Higher Education World University Rankings and the New York Times' "Top Colleges for Economic Diversity."

Since 2009, nearly $1 billion has been has invested in advanced labs, facilities, and residence halls on the main campus. The University is home to Nevada's first medical school - the University of Nevada, Reno School of Medicine - and it delivers on its original land-grant mission with outreach across the state through the University of Nevada, Reno Extension, Nevada Agricultural Experiment Station, Nevada Bureau of Mines and Geology, Nevada Small Business Development Center, the Nevada Seismological Laboratory, and Wolf Pack Athletics.

The main campus is in Reno, Nevada, a burgeoning global technology hub with a vibrant midtown and downtown. Found where the high desert of the Great Basin meets the High Sierra and Lake Tahoe, the beautiful, 290-acre main campus is also a Nevada State Arboretum. In recent years, the University has expanded to include two additional locations: the Redfield Campus in south Reno and the Wayne L. Prim campus in Incline Village, which is the home of the University of Nevada, Reno at Lake Tahoe.

As part of the Nevada System of Higher Education - comprised of two research universities, one state college, four community colleges and an environmental research institute - the University is committed to developing strong partnerships with each of these institutions for the benefit of all Nevadans.

Through its commitment to high-impact education, world-improving research and creative activity, and outreach that's transforming Nevada's communities and businesses, the University continues its nearly 150-year tradition of benefitting our state, nation and world.
